HP Enhances Cluster Portfolio for High-Performance Computing

HP has announced enhancements to its Unified Cluster Portfolio for high-performance computing (HPC). Product updates include support for new HP servers and workstations powered by Quad-Core Intel Xeon 5300 series processors. The HP Cluster Platform 3000 system now runs new Quad-Core processor-based HP ProLiant servers that, according to the company, offer greater energy efficiency and can improve system performance by nearly 50 percent.

Additionally, the HP Scalable Visualization Array (SVA) V2.0 is available on the new HP xw8400 Workstations running the Quad-Core processors. These HPC systems and software are part of the HP Unified Cluster Portfolio, a comprehensive, modular package of hardware, software and services to help customers manage, store, access, and visualize the large volumes of data created by highly complex science, engineering, and analysis applications. Aventail Launches Updated Version of Remote Access Controller

Aventail has announced Aventail ST2+, the most recent release of its SSL VPN remote access platform. New features include comprehensive end point checking, the first integrated professional reporting solution for usage and user tracking, and a new virtual keyboard for additional protection from keystroke loggers and identity theft.

According to the company, Aventail ST2+ is the only remote access controller with universal access through one gateway, a seamless user experience, and central management for all access methods. Aventail SSL VPNs running the ST2+ platform can secure access from devices running Windows, Windows Mobile, Linux, and Macintosh. For more information, visit: http://www.aventail.com.

DataDirect Networks Debuts
High-Performance NAS Storage Solution

DataDirect Networks has announced its new S2A9550 NAS (Network Attached Storage) solution. The S2A9550 NAS solution integrates the latest in high-performance NAS technologies with DataDirect's seventh generation S2A Technology to deliver up to 1.6 GB/s of sustained throughput while scaling up to 336 TB of Fibre Channel or 840 TB using SATA II disk drives.

According to the company, the S2A9550 NAS Solution overcomes the performance, availability, scalability, and management challenges in deploying complex high-performance NAS architectures. It also offers a rich set of management tools that make it easy-to-install, scale, and manage a high-performance, high-capacity storage solution. The S2A9550 NAS Solution includes GigE or 10 GigE connectivity supporting up to 336 TB FC or 840 TB SATA capacity. The S2A9550 NAS Solution features Active/Active Cluster Nodes with Client Transparent Failover and supports multi-protocols. For more information, visit: http://www.datadirectnet.com.

Evergrid Announces High-Performance Resource Management Software

Evergrid, Inc., a provider of advanced quality of application service management for next generation datacenters, has announced its entry into the high-performance computing market with patent pending high availability and resource management software that lets massively parallelized distributed applications run at near 100 percent reliability on high-performance computing (HPC) clusters.

The Evergrid software sits between the operating system and the applications, and captures the collective state of the application and its IO across all processors. By recording the state of the application, Evergrid is able to checkpoint and recover from failures rapidly with minimal overhead. The software installs on Linux systems and requires no modifications to either the OS or application. It is scalable up to thousands of nodes at a time, with less than five percent performance overhead. For more information, visit: http://www.Evergrid.com.

Firebird Project Releases Firebird 2.0 Final

The Firebird Project has officially released version 2.0 of its open source Firebird relational database software. According to the company, Firebird 2.0 is the happy culmination of more than two years' efforts from a broad-ranging, truly international community of dedicated developers and supporters. It brings with it a large collection of long-awaited enhancements that significantly improve performance, security, and support for international languages and realise some desirable new SQL language features. Under the surface, it also provides a much more robust code platform from which the re-architecting planned for Firebird 3.0 is proceeding. For more information, visit: http: //www.firebirdsql.org/.
